Hello, I have a 1988 LX 5.0 AOD car which I have just installed the American Auto wire kit into. With this harness, I decided to purchase the Megasquirt2 PNP PCM. I cannot get it to connect to the laptop. I have their serial to USB adapter and cables and such. I tried to follow their no connection diagnosis process but it's a bit vague and led me nowhere. It states to check power first (duh) in which I should have 12 volts to the unit. which I do on the main wire (pin 1). But because it does not specify a pinout due to it being a Plug NPlayy (PNP) unit I used the factory pinout to follow my wiring.(see attached pinout) I don't think it's a unit problem but I don't know where I should be checking for voltage and expecting it. I'm going to check power at pins 1, 37, and 57 as well as the ground wires at pins 20, 40,50, and 16. The EEC relay supplies power to pins 37 and 57 when commanded to do so via the factory wire that went to the ignition switch. this wiring is no longer present so if it doesn't provide the power I may have to find an ignition source (key on) voltage and cut and bypass that relay as a whole. No mega squirt does not provide a pinout as it utilizes the factory pinout. I managed to overlay and bypass the EEC relay providing a 12v supply to pins 37 and 57 which allowed the system to communicate.
